Output d4ae12645f9bebb1ef3d7e0ac90118b5da19786987684eee1e2dc4e31efc2e52:1

value
895824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5386ade6c714e1eace3140965d5b68f9c0cced30 OP_EQUAL
address
39JfM9X3EHqLqGYgNELoBZ2tqwt9wFwHvU
transaction
d4ae12645f9bebb1ef3d7e0ac90118b5da19786987684eee1e2dc4e31efc2e52
confirmations
131872
spent
true